ser*_*erg 1 ruby nokogiri ruby-on-rails-3
我正在尝试解析Twitch.tv网站上的一些内容,作为Nokogiri的学习练习.
在获取HTML文档时,我没有获得我在Google Chrome上看到的来源,似乎内容是通过Javascript加载而不是初始GET请求.
如何使用Nokogiri解析该网站的流列表?或者更一般地说,如何解析DOM加载完成后动态加载的内容?
数据是json所以你不使用nokogiri.例如:
require 'open-uri'
require 'json'
hash = JSON.parse open('http://api.twitch.tv/kraken/games/top?limit=10&on_site=1').read
Run Code Online (Sandbox Code Playgroud)
| 归档时间: |
|
| 查看次数: |
864 次 |
| 最近记录: |